The United Kingdom as a set of offshore islands has always depended on the sea for transport, Ninety-five percent of all our trade by volume, whether imports or exports, is carried across the sea by ships. Today, such sea trade is mainly concentrated in large or specialised ports and the smaller ports have tended to decline hosting no more than inshore fishing and pleasure craft. It was not always like this: before the advent of steamers many small places were integral to trade in and out of the British Isles. Though no longer in use, these small docks and harbours have left remains that archaeologists can utilise, with the help of records and maps, to reconstruct this rich maritime heritage.
